Exercise regularly

Exercise during pregnancy is essential to maintain overall health and promote quicker recovery after childbirth. Regular physical activity not only improves the well-being of women but also helps to improve fitness levels, reduce feelings of fatigue and strengthen muscles. It is essential to choose safe and appropriate exercises such as walking, swimming, or yoga that can be done during each trimester of pregnancy. 

Pregnant women should consult with their obstetrician before beginning any exercise program, as each individual’s medical history will determine safe and practical activities. Exercising regularly during pregnancy ensures that a woman is doing her best to have a healthy and enjoyable experience while expecting.

Take prenatal vitamins

Pregnancy can be an exciting, if not nerve-wracking, time for a mother-to-be. One proactive action expectant mothers can take is prenatal vitamins to ensure the mother’s and baby’s health. Prenatal vitamins, such as folic acid, calcium, and iron, provide essential nutrients that may be lacking in a woman’s daily diet. Folic acid helps prevent severe congenital disabilities, while calcium is necessary to build strong bones and teeth in the growing fetus. 

Prenatal vitamins can also help reduce exhaustion and improve the overall health of pregnant women. With your doctor’s approval, incorporating prenatal vitamins into your regular health routine before, during, and after pregnancy is a great way to help ensure you and your little one remain healthy throughout this particular time.

Avoid stress as much as possible.

Pregnant women need to be aware of their stress levels, as it has been clinically linked to several adverse health outcomes. Expectant mothers who are overly stressed can experience pregnancy-related issues such as preterm labor and preeclampsia, which can endanger the unborn child. To prevent these risks, some strategies to avoid stress include combining relaxation techniques such as deep breathing and meditation with regular exercise and staying connected and engaged with family and friends. 

If a pregnant woman is having difficulty managing her stress levels, professional help is highly recommended to promote a healthy pregnancy and baby.
